The Polars command line interface provides a convenient way to execute SQL commands using Polars as a backend.
The recommended way to install the Polars CLI is by using pip:
pip install polars-cliThis will install a pre-compiled binary and make it available on your path under polars.
If you do not have Python available, you can download a suitable binary from the most recent GitHub release.
Alternatively, you can install the Polars CLI using cargo, which will compile the code from scratch:
cargo install --locked polars-cliRunning polars without any arguments will start an interactive shell in which you can run SQL commands.
$ polars
Polars CLI version 0.4.0
Type .help for help.
>> select * FROM read_csv('examples/datasets/foods.csv');

└────────────┴──────────┴────────┴──────────┘Alternatively, SQL commands can be piped directly into the Polars CLI.
$ echo "SELECT category FROM read_csv('examples/datasets/foods.csv')" | polars

└────────────┘When compiling the Polars CLI from source, the following features can be enabled:
| Feature | Description | 
|---|---|
| default | The default feature set that includes all other features. | 
| highlight | Provides syntax highlighting | 
| parquet | Enables reading and writing of Apache Parquet files. | 
| json | Enables reading and writing of JSON files. | 
| ipc | Enables reading and writing of IPC/Apache Arrow files |
